Author: sebb Date: Sat Apr 25 15:27:06 2009 New Revision: 768548 URL: http://svn.apache.org/viewvc?rev=768548&view=rev Log: Prevent instantiation of utility classes
Modified: comm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/archivers/tar/TarUtils.java comm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/utils/ArchiveUtils.java comm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/utils/IOUtils.java Modified: comm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/archivers/tar/TarUtils.java URL: http://svn.apache.org/viewvc/comm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/archivers/tar/TarUtils.java?rev=768548&r1=768547&r2=768548&view=diff ============================================================================== --- comm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/archivers/tar/TarUtils.java (original) +++ comm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/archivers/tar/TarUtils.java Sat Apr 25 15:27:06 2009 @@ -28,6 +28,10 @@ private static final int BYTE_MASK = 255; + /** Private constructor to prevent instantiation of this utility class. */ + private TarUtils(){ + } + /** * Parse an octal string from a buffer. * Leading spaces are ignored. Modified: comm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/utils/ArchiveUtils.java URL: http://svn.apache.org/viewvc/comm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/utils/ArchiveUtils.java?rev=768548&r1=768547&r2=768548&view=diff ============================================================================== --- comm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/utils/ArchiveUtils.java (original) +++ comm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/utils/ArchiveUtils.java Sat Apr 25 15:27:06 2009 @@ -26,6 +26,10 @@ * Generic Archive utilities */ public class ArchiveUtils { + + /** Private constructor to prevent instantiation of this utility class. */ + private ArchiveUtils(){ + } /** * Generates a string containing the name, isDirectory setting and size of an entry. Modified: comm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/utils/IOUtils.java URL: http://svn.apache.org/viewvc/comm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/utils/IOUtils.java?rev=768548&r1=768547&r2=768548&view=diff ============================================================================== --- comm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/utils/IOUtils.java (original) +++ commons/proper/compress/trunk/src/main/java/org/apache/commons/compress/utils/IOUtils.java Sat Apr 25 15:27:06 2009 @@ -28,6 +28,10 @@ */ public final class IOUtils { + /** Private constructor to prevent instantiation of this utility class. */ + private IOUtils(){ + } + /** * Copies the content of a InputStream into an OutputStream. * Uses a default buffer size of 8024 bytes.